| Learn the Fundamentals of Lifeguarding |
 |
|
Have you thought about becoming a lifeguard at Donner Aquatic Center or another swimming pool? Do you know what it takes? This 4 session course will provide an introduction to the skills required by a lifeguard. The course will survey rescue techniques prescribed by the American Red Cross as well as Ellis Associates, the safety management system used by Donner Aquatics Center. It will also focus on required swimming skills, including strokes and stamina.
The class will not result in Red Cross certification or an Ellis license. However, participants will learn the responsibilities of lifeguards and the basics of water rescue. By the conclusion of the class, students will have a good idea as to whether or not to pursue lifeguarding further. Each participant will receive a personal skills evaluation at the end of the course. To enroll, students must be 15 years old by May 1.
The instructor will be Jim Lemke, Donner Aquatic Center Manager, who has the Ellis Lifeguard Instructor certification and also Red Cross Lifeguard certification.

| American Red Cross Lifeguard Training Course |
 |
This course is for people planning to be a lifeguard at a swimming pool or non-surf beach. It will include CPR for the professional rescuer, first aid training, AED training, oxygen administration training & waterfront training. Must be 15 yrs. old by the end of the class.
